Hi everybody,
if you received an email about being subscribed to a new matroska
mailing list, dont panic, you dont have to read yet another list. As you
may know, freelists.org was down for a while as a thunderstorm destroyed
their PC central. As we had no idea how long it would take unil they
have it up and running, we made a step we had been thinking of since a
long time and created our own mailing list server, which is hosted on
bunkus.org ( Mosu's server ). He installed mailman for this, and i was
just waiting for freelists.org to be up again to be able to 'steal' all
the email adresses from the subscription list, and subscribe all of you
manually.
This was done today and i would like to ask you to use this new mail
adresses from now on ( freelists.org will be abandoned soon ) :
matroska-general at lists.matroska.org
matroska-devel at lists.matroska.org
matroska-users at lists.matroska.org
matroska-cvs at lists.matroska.org
Please note that its matroska-user*S* now, while it was matroska-user_
before.

We hope you understand why we were doing this, the matroska project has
meanwhile reached an importance where we simply dont want to depend on
an external host for the ML archive and distribution. The new solution,
with lists.matroska.org as TLD, is giving us a lot of freedom in terms
of choice of server. Cyt0plas is planning to install mailman on
corecodec.org also, so if we had a problem with bunkus.org we could
easily transcribe the complete MLs to cc.org, without having to change
anything.
